The salesperson of the Little Boss pet store in Causeway Bay was infected with the Delta variant virus, and the genetic sequence was not related to any confirmed cases recorded in Hong Kong.


The reporter of "Hong Kong 01" inspected the Little Boss branch in Tung Choi Street, Mong Kok this morning (18th), and no staff was open until 12:00 noon, which is the business hours listed on the Internet.


Some other pet stores pointed out that most of the imported pet rats are shipped to Hong Kong by ship. Taking chinchillas as an example, they must be quarantined for at least 14 days after arriving in Hong Kong to ensure that they are healthy before they are sold.

According to a post on the pet store Little Boss' social networking site, the company has two physical stores, located in Mong Kok and Causeway Bay, respectively. The two stores will open in March and October 2020, respectively.

The store mainly sells rabbits, chinchillas, hamsters, etc., as well as daily necessities and food for related pets.

However, according to the reporter's inspection, from today to 12 noon, the Mong Kok branch has not yet opened for business on time.

There are other pet stores on Tung Choi Street in Mong Kok that sell hamsters, chinchillas and guinea pigs. Some pet stores indicate that most of the pet mice are from Canada and the Netherlands, and the price of each pet ranges from less than a hundred dollars to several thousand dollars. Most of the pet mice in the store " One mouse, one cage", living in different glass cabinets.

The reporter tried to inquire as a customer. The clerk said that foreign imported pet rats are mostly shipped to Hong Kong by ship. Taking chinchillas as an example, they must be quarantined for at least 14 days after arriving in Hong Kong to ensure that they are healthy before they are sold.

It takes about two months for the rat to arrive in Hong Kong from its birthplace and then to be sold in the store. Generally speaking, the chinchillas sold in the pet store are at least 3 months old.
